"Everything Reminds Me of You"
Song

"Everything Reminds Me of You" is a pop/reggae fusion ballad by Jamaican recording artist Tessanne Chin, which she released as the second single from her major label debut album Count on My Love. It is written by Rock City aka Planet VI[1] and co-written by Tessanne while produced by Grammy Award-winning producer Supa Dups. Although it is the second single from the album behind "Tumbling Down", it serves as the album's lead single.

Promotion

The song was debuted during the Season 6 semifinal round of The Voice with a live performance.[2][3]
